Steropes, one of the Cyclopes in Greek mythology, did not live in Tartarus. Instead, he was known to reside on Mount Olympus, where he helped forge weapons for the gods, including Zeus's thunderbolts. Tartarus, on the other hand, is a deep abyss used as a prison for the Titans and other beings. Thus, Steropes is associated with creativity and craftsmanship rather than the punishment or confinement associated with Tartarus.

Tartarus, in Greek mythology, is a deep abyss used as a dungeon of torment for the wicked and as a prison for the Titans. Notable figures who did not live in Tartarus include the Olympian gods like Zeus, Hera, and Poseidon, as well as heroes such as Hercules and Achilles, who were often celebrated and rewarded in the afterlife. Additionally, mortal souls who led virtuous lives typically went to Elysium, a pleasant paradise separate from Tartarus.
